Php 无法连接到MySQL数据库

Php 无法连接到MySQL数据库,php,Php,我刚刚买了我的第一个域名,并与戈达迪托管。我正在使用一个mysqli_connect脚本,它拒绝连接到我的数据库,而我的数据库也设置为接收远程连接 <?php $db_conx = mysqli_connect('www.makleaks.com', 'db_username', 'db_users_password', 'db'); if(mysqli_connect_errno()) { echo mysqli_connect_error; exit(); ?>

我刚刚买了我的第一个域名,并与戈达迪托管。我正在使用一个mysqli_connect脚本,它拒绝连接到我的数据库,而我的数据库也设置为接收远程连接

<?php
$db_conx = mysqli_connect('www.makleaks.com', 'db_username', 'db_users_password', 'db');

if(mysqli_connect_errno()) {
    echo mysqli_connect_error;
    exit();
?>


有人需要帮助吗?

如果SQL server与您的web主机位于同一台服务器上,请尝试:

$db_conx = mysqli_connect('localhost', 'db_username', 'db_users_password', 'db');

尝试将“www.makleeks.com”更改为“localhost”哇。。。成功了!但是如何呢?mysql服务器可能只允许通过本地主机进行连接。这是一个安全功能,否则互联网上的任何人都可以尝试进入。OK。。。我也是stackoverflow的新手。你们知道这么多有点吓人。对我来说,在我的网站域上发布一些我使用的php脚本是明智的吗?有人能仅仅知道这几行代码就对我的网站做些坏事吗?不是从上面的代码,除非你的用户名和密码是“db\u users\u password”。你给的只是一个域名。最糟糕的情况可能是,你会得到一些额外的流量。这篇文章可能会被编辑,以避免任何关于鬼鬼祟祟的广告的说法。